Coaching Experience: Bizzaro was hired as the FC Stampede Director of Coaching in 2000. He played a significant role in growing the club from two teams to thirty teams. Bizzaro was also responsible for hiring an all-professional coaching staff. When he began coaching in 1999, one of his main goals was to return to his home town (Chino Hills, CA) and provide a professional envrionment for youth players -- so players could grow and develop without having to travel so far. He is known for his deep passion for coaching and the game of soccer.
Career Highlights: Bizzaro studied in Brazil for a month, splitting his time between observing at professional club and observing the National Team trainings at the National Training Center. He also spent time in Europe conducting clinics for American students living on Air Force Bases.
Playing Experience: Bizzaro started and played 4 years collegiately at Cal. State Dominguez Hills. He also played all 4 years of varsity soccer for Ayala High School, where he was First Team All-League for 3 years and All-CIF for 2 years.
